python3 xpath_Python3使用xpath解析
1、Python3中使用xpath解析循环中的html页面时,一直在重复第一个值,但是print(tr.xpath('string(.)'))这段代码的值一直在循环,怀疑是下面取值的语法不对
代码如下:
from selenium import webdriver
from selenium.webdriver.chrome.options import Options
import time
from lxml import etree
chrome_options = Options()
chrome_options.add_argument('--headless')
chrome_options.add_argument('--disable-gpu')
driver = webdriver.Chrome(executable_path = r'D:chromedriver_win32chromedriver.exe',chrome_options=chrome_options)
url = 'http://www.sse.com.cn/assortm...'
driver.get(url)
time.sleep(5)
html = driver.page_source
selector = etree.HTML(html)
trEles = selector.xpath('//*[@id="tableData_"]/div[2]/table/tbody/tr')
for tr in trEles:
print(tr.xpath('string(.)'))
code = tr.xpath('//td/a/text()')[0]
companybbreviation = tr.xpath('//td[2]/text()')[0]
listingDate = tr.xpath('//td/text()')[3]
generalCapital = tr.xpath('//td/div/text()')[0]
LIQUI = tr.xpath('//td/div/text()')[1]
print(code + ' : ' + companybbreviation + ' : ' + listingDate+' : '+generalCapital+' : '+LIQUI)
print('-----------------------------------')![图片描述][1]
这是打印出来的值,都是重复的
python3 xpath_Python3使用xpath解析相关推荐
- python3 xpath_Python3使用Xpath解析网易云音乐歌手页面
Xpath最初被设计用来搜寻XML文档,但它同样适用于HTML文档的搜索.通过简洁明了的路径选择表达式,它提供了强大的选择功能:同时得益于其内置的丰富的函数,它可以匹配和处理字符串.数值.时间等数据格 ...
- Python3使用Xpath解析网易云音乐歌手页面
Xpath最初被设计用来搜寻XML文档,但它同样适用于HTML文档的搜索.通过简洁明了的路径选择表达式,它提供了强大的选择功能:同时得益于其内置的丰富的函数,它可以匹配和处理字符串.数值.时间等数据格 ...
- xpath修复html错误,【python】xpath解析html文件报错:lxml.etree.XPathEvalError: Invalid expression...
使用xpath解析一个简单的html文件,想获取href属性的值: html = etree.parse('test.html',etree.HTMLParser()) print(html.xpat ...
- python中xpath定位_xpath最新:关于python中的xpath解析定位_爱安网 LoveAn.com
关于"xpath"的最新内容 聚合阅读 这篇文章主要介绍了关于python中的xpath解析定位,具有很好的参考价值,希望对大家有所帮助.一起跟随小编过来看看吧... 这篇文章主要 ...
- Python3网络爬虫实战解析——优美壁纸爬取
在上一博客中,我们已经学会了如何使用Python3爬虫抓取文字,那么在本问中,将通过实例来教大家如何使用Python3爬虫批量抓取图片. (1)实战背景 URL:https://unsplash.co ...
- scrapy无法使用xpath解析?特殊网页的信息提取(1) — 百度贴吧
scrapy无法使用xpath解析?特殊网页的信息提取(1) - 百度贴吧 1. 背景 最近在使用scrapy爬取百度贴吧帖子内容时,发现用xpath无法解析到页面元素.但是利用xpath helpe ...
- Python爬虫(入门+进阶)学习笔记 1-4 使用Xpath解析豆瓣短评
本节课程主要介绍解析神器Xpath是什么.Xpath如何安装及使用,以及使用实际的例子讲解Xpath如何解析豆瓣短评的网页并获取数据. 解析神器Xpath Xpath的使用 实战环节 解析神器Xpat ...
- requests抓取以及Xpath解析
代码: # requests抓取 import requests# 新浪新闻的一篇新闻的url url = 'http://news.sina.com.cn/s/2018-05-09/doc-ihai ...
- xpath解析库的语法及使用
文章目录 1.xpath解析库 2.xpath语法 3.案例: 豆瓣电影的相关信息 1.xpath解析库 # Xpath解析库介绍:数据解析的过程中使用过正则表达式, 但正则表达式想要进准匹配难度较高 ...
最新文章
- STL 去重 unique
- 2019全球开发者调查:仅2%的人996,Python并不是最受喜爱的语言
- LeetCode 562. 矩阵中最长的连续1线段(DP)
- 微擎即用WIFI源码V2.1.7
- 【将图像字符画】【第二玩】图像字符化
- Python与开源GIS:在OGR中使用SQL语句进行查询
- python画超长图-Python 拼接多张尺寸大小不一样的图片制作长图
- thinkphp3.2独立分组的建立
- ElasticSearch开发问题汇总(不断更新中)
- python3.5中文手册chm_python3官方帮助文档-python3.5.2官方chm参考手册-东坡下载
- idea导入项目的问题:nothing found
- 更新macOS Monterey后,Flutter页面崩溃、白屏
- Python 读取/处理 s2k/$2k 文本文件
- oracle按年同比环比,oracle中sum和case when的结合使用(求同比和环比)
- 匿名邮件爆迅雷看看丑闻
- 参数数量可变的方法 - Java
- ICG-NHS吲哚菁绿-琥珀酰亚胺脂的相关简介;CAS: 1622335-40-3
- Flutter 本地图片加载不出来
- 微信小程序——点击文字出现编辑区域修改该文字
- 我的专业计算机作文700字,我的电脑作文700字
热门文章
- 机器学习十大经典算法之K-Means聚类算法
- C++学习系列笔记(九)
- day31 java的多线程(1)
- pytorch 学习率代码_DL知识拾贝(Pytorch)(五):如何调整学习率
- win7怎么设置开机密码_win7系统设置电脑密码的方法
- 查询列名在哪张表_SQL—多表查询
- python在线翻译脚本_用Python抓取百度翻译内容并打造自己的翻译脚本!
- codeblocks哪个字体最舒服_如果给你一百万让你放弃一种美食永远不吃,你会放弃哪个?...
- robot framework好的学习网址
- 计算机科技英语论文,计算机专业英语(第2版)——科技交流与科技论文写作